The aquarium made a great impression! Children are delighted! The tunnel is one of the best that you have seen. The pavilion with reptiles is also interesting. There is a small dolphinarium. Everything is at a very good level. Information on stands and interactive panels is in Russian. To get from the center of Antalya it is possible by buses to Kemer to the stop in front of the huge shopping center Migros and the amusement park, we went on the route KL08, then through the crossing and left bypassing the parking lot to go along the road to the sea. Or tram Nostalgia to the end in the park and on foot.
Prices for tickets in dollars, payment in any version - lyres, eurodollars, cards.
Works daily from 10 am to 8 pm, Saturday - Sunday until 9 pm.
